WebApr 13, 2024 · There are also invasive plants, which are defines as a non-native plant that is harmful to our environment. Common invasive plants in Florida include Brazilian pepper, air potato, and cogon grass. One more category is the nativar, a cultivar of a native plant species, that has been bred for improved shape or other qualities for urban landscapes. WebMar 27, 2024 · The Florida Invasive Species Council maintains a list of invasive plants that have been documented to cause ecological harm in Florida, as well as non-native plants that have increased in abundance but have not yet been shown to cause harm and should be watched. This website discusses how and … WebDozens of plant species are listed as invasive in Florida. These non-native plants are a significant threat to many native habitats and species and a significant cost to agriculture, forestry, and recreation. Economic damages associated with invasive species and control costs are estimated at $120 billion per year.
